Scope
Total telecom and pay-tv service revenue in Canada will grow from $38.7 billion in 2025 to $42.5 billion in 2030, at a 1.9% CAGR, driven by mobile and fixed broadband. Mobile data service revenue will increase from $14.9 billion in 2025 to $19 billion in 2030, at a 4.9% CAGR, supported by higher mobile data usage, continued 5G adoption, and operators’ efforts to differentiate their offerings through plans with high data allowances, bundled content, customer perks in premium plans, and advanced solutions for enterprise customers. Fixed broadband service revenue will grow from $10.8 billion in 2025 to $12.2 billion in 2030 at a 2.6% CAGR, driven by adoption of plans with higher speeds.
Key Highlights
The overall telecom and pay-TV service revenue in Canada will grow at a 1.9% CAGR during 2025-2030.
Mobile data service revenue will increase from $14.9 billion in 2025 to $19.0 billion in 2030, at a 4.9% CAGR, supported by higher mobile data usage, continued 5G adoption, and operators’ efforts to differentiate their offerings through plans with high data allowances, bundled content, customer perks in premium plans, and advanced solutions for enterprise customers.
Fixed broadband revenues will also grow during the 2025-2030 period at a 2.6% CAGR, driven by growth in fixed broadband subscriptions and broadband network expansion initiatives like the Universal Broadband Fund.
